Passion for Praise: 'Wake Up, My Heart!'

Friday, June 16, 1944

My heart is confident in you, O God; my heart is confident. No wonder I can sing your praises! Wake up, my heart! Wake up, O lyre and harp! I will wake the dawn with my song.
— Psalm 57:7-8
